Why would you give up on your professional career? SEO should be just like a part-time job for you. Do you have a license to practice?
Mechanical engineers don't have licenses to practice. That's not how it works.
Why did I "give up"? 3 reasons
  1. I didn't want my job options to be coupled to a geographic location. Almost all of manufacturing requires in person or travel. Therefore, if you don't want to move to a place, you won't be able to consider a job in that location. That gets very complicated as you have kids and build a family - you cannot just pick up and move your family. As an SEO, I can consider jobs with companies in limitless places. I can choose to work for a company that I really want to develop my skills at and NOT be forced to move.
  2. After 10 years in engineering, I realized that there's a rather low ceiling (although luckily a high floor) and I was not putting any money into savings (and yes, I drove a 10+ year old car and barely ate out). It was a dead end: I was never going replenish savings after emergencies let alone save for a home to live in.
  3. I wanted to be more entrepreneurial - engineers work at big companies with a lot of expensive capital equipment. I tried other ways and at one point had a team of 4 and contracted with those big companies. I didn't like the future that would have brought.
Part-time SEO: yes that is the future. I'm moving deeper into data and machine learning. That will be my next career within 6 months.
Happy hear that you are an SEO expert. I am learning about SEO, and I want to be an expert in this field. Any suggestions for it?
I'm by no means an SEO expert (sorry to disappoint). The best advice I received is try it for yourself: build 1,2,3 etc websites and try to rank them.
Also, learn how Google works: crawl, index, serving, etc. Many people don't understand how a website can appear on Google. Here's https://developers.google.com/search/docs if you're super beginner - if you're not, just skip ahead but keep going through it.
